Compassion<br />
Can Be Trained<br />
With a raised awareness<br />
of our innate instinct<br />
for compassion and the<br />
many dimensions of our lives that<br />
are affected by this significant<br />
quality, we might ask, “How do I<br />
become more compassionate?”<br />
as we ponder the significance of<br />
the reach of our compassionate<br />
gestures in the course of a day.<br />
Scientific evidence points to the<br />
conclusion that, indeed, compassion<br />
can be trained and cultivated.<br />
“It’s kind of like weight training,”<br />
says Helen Weng, the lead author<br />
of a benchmark study revealing<br />
the effectiveness of specific training<br />
to cultivate compassion in adults.<br />
Read about the fascinating results<br />
after just seven hours of training.<br />
While just one type of meditation was<br />
studied, other forms of meditation<br />
could be researched in future studies<br />
and potentially proven as effective.<br />
